MiYa Chinese, located in Dallas, Texas, offers a vibrant dining experience rooted in authentic Chinese cuisine, founded by David Romano and a family of passionate Chinese immigrants. Celebrating their heritage, they present traditional recipes with a modern twist, ensuring a delightful culinary journey for every guest.
The restaurant features a diverse menu that includes timeless classics like Kung Pao Chicken and Beef with Broccoli, as well as handmade specialties such as Xiao Long Bao. With a commitment to quality, each dish is crafted with fresh ingredients and authentic spices, delivering a burst of flavor in every bite.
